RS-232 Cable

 Table B-5 gives pinout information for a 25-pin RS-232 cable with two DB-25 connectors. Pins not listed have no connection.

Note ¯ RS-232 only supports signaling at speeds up to 56Kbps. If the connected device supports RS-423 signaling, use an RS-423 cable to obtain speeds up to 128Kbps.

This cable is not supplied, but can be ordered from Lucent. Specify product code MC-6.

High-Density 10-Pin Cable for the U Interface

 Table B-11 gives pinout information for a 20-foot (6m), high-density 10-pin, unshielded, 24-gauge solid level 1 wiring cable with an RJ-45 connector and 10 loose wires.

Caution ¯ Do not use the 10-pin RJ-45 cable in an 8-pin RJ-45 port. Incorrect cable insertion can damage the PortMaster.

This cable is supplied with the MOD-10I-U expansion board and with models PM-2i-U and PM-Ei-U. Additional cables can be ordered from Lucent. Specify product code
CBL-HD45. Punchdown blocks are available from electronic supply stores that carry telephone equipment.

Ethernet Interface Specifications

 Table B-12 gives specifications for the 10Mbps baseband IEEE 802.3-compatible Ethernet interface.

 
Table B-12 Ethernet Interface Specifications

Ethernet

Type

Connector

Type

Cable Type

Transmission

Distance

10Base5(AUI)

15-pin
DEC-Intel-Xerox (DIX) for connection to external transceiver

RG-11 50 ohm coaxial

Trunk segment-1,640ft (500m) maximum Transceiver cable-164ft (50m) maximum
Network trunk-8,200ft (2,500m) maximum

10Base2(BNC)

BNC

T-connector

RG-58 A/U 50 ohm coaxial

Trunk segment-984ft (300m) maximum
Station distance-1.5ft (0.5m) maximum
Network trunk-3,035ft (925m) maximum

10BaseT(RJ-45)

RJ-45 for 10BaseT

Unshielded twisted pair

Hub distance-328ft (100m) maximum
Repeaters-four maximum
